Description Hesperocyparis macrocarpa is a medium-sized coniferous evergreen tree, which often becomes irregular and flat-topped as a result of the strong winds that are typical of its native area. It grows to heights of up to 40 meters (133 feet) in perfect growing conditions, and its trunk diameter can reach 2.5 meters (over 8 feet).. Cupressus macrocarpa (Monterey Cypress) - Gardenia. GENERAL INFORMATION Scientific name: Cupressus macrocarpa Pronunciation: koo-PRESS-us mack-roe-KAR-puh Common name(s): Monterey Cypress Family: Cupressaceae USDA hardiness zones: 7 through 9 (Fig. 2) Origin: native to North America Uses: not recommended for planting Availability: generally available in many areas within its hardiness range. Cupressus macrocarpa - US Forest Service. SPECIES: Hesperocyparis macrocarpa WOOD PRODUCTS VALUE : Monterey cypress wood is durable [ ]. Natural durability of heartwood of Monterey cypress is high, 10 to 15 years ground life and over 15 years above ground [ ]. Lemon cypress trees come in two sizes: small and smaller. Grown outdoors in their natural habitat, the trees can grow to 16 feet (5 m.) tall. This is quite small for a cypress. The dwarf lemon cypress (Cupressus macrocarpa Goldcrest Wilma) is the better choice for a houseplant. This small tree usually does not grow taller than 3 feet (91 cm .. Lemon Cypress or Gold Crest is a cultivar of the Monterey Cypress, Hesperocyparis macrocarpa, with a narrow, columnar habit and needled evergreen, bright yellow foliage. While Hesperocyparis macrocarpa , the primary species, is one of the largest of the cypress and can reach 80 feet high, a mature Goldcrest would reach a height of 40 feet .

Monterey Cypress | The Wood Database (Softwood)">Monterey Cypress | The Wood Database (Softwood). Monterey Cypress (Cupressus macrocarpa) Common Name (s): Monterey Cypress. Scientific Name: Cupressus macrocarpa. Distribution: Endemic to central coast of California; cultivated throughout North America and Europe. Tree Size: 50-82 ft (15-25 m) tall, 2-3 ft (.6-1 m) trunk diameter. Average Dried Weight: 32 lbs/ft 3 (515 kg/m 3).
